I went through a short, average CGI interview sequence over video where the main challenge was articulating my project experience and connecting it to the role.

Interview round 1 (technical/discussion hybrid)A video-based technical conversation that included typical tech-stack questions and required me to explain how my past college projects apply to workplace work.

I prepared for an average CGI process that is heavily structured around an online assessment and then coding practice, with a clear focus on fundamentals.

Online assessment (AMCAT/written)A multi-section test with quantitative aptitude, logical reasoning (including data interpretation and sequences), and verbal components; then a coding section with two questions over arrays/strings/sorting.

What to expect

Distilled from the reports

Online Assessment

Candidates typically undergo a structured online assessment that includes sections on quantitative aptitude, logical reasoning, and coding questions focused on arrays, strings, and sorting. Preparation for this assessment is crucial as it serves as a primary filter in the hiring process.

Technical Interviews

Multiple technical interviews are common, focusing on core programming skills, project discussions, and specific technologies like Java, Spring, and AWS. Candidates should be prepared to articulate their project experiences and demonstrate their technical knowledge through coding problems.

Behavioral and Fit Discussions

Behavioral interviews often emphasize cultural fit, motivation, and problem-solving abilities, with questions about past experiences and teamwork. Candidates should prepare to discuss their resume in a narrative format, highlighting relevant experiences and personal attributes.

Outcome Communication

Many candidates express frustration over a lack of timely feedback and communication regarding their interview outcomes, even after positive interviews. It's advisable for candidates to follow up if they experience delays in receiving feedback.
